[Photo] Officials Inspecting Dokdo Experience Center
On the 24th, members of the press and related personnel are seen exploring the Dokdo Experience Center at the Northeast Asia Foundation in Times Square, Yeongdeungpo-gu, Seoul, during a preview event. The Dokdo Experience Center, which first opened in Seodaemun-gu, Seoul, in 2012 as the first of its kind in the metropolitan area, has been undergoing a full-scale expansion and relocation project since last year, allowing it to move to a larger space after 10 years. General public visits to the Dokdo Experience Center will begin on the 26th, the day after the opening ceremony. / Reporter Kim Hyun-min kimhyun81@
